The Campus and Community
Cal State Fullerton is located in Orange County, Southern California. We are approximately 25 miles from downtown Los Angeles and 20 miles from the Pacific Ocean. We are also about 7 miles from Disneyland – many of our students work part-time at Disneyland and Knott’s Berry Farm! The Orange and Los Angeles County area has a multitude of cultural and recreational opportunities.
Cal State Fullerton enrolls over 35,000 students from many backgrounds. Many live in on-campus dorms and apartments near the campus. However, most students are commuters who work and have family responsibilities. Bachelor’s and Master’s degrees are offered in many fields; the CSU does not offer independent doctoral degrees. The campus also offers professional certificates through the Office of Extended Education. The campus has a new library addition and is committed to full access to electronic library resources for students and faculty. There are many resources for faculty including a Faculty Development Center, intramural grant opportunities, and an excellent benefit package -- most of these programs have Web pages. The Department
The Psychology Department is one of the largest on campus with over 1,500
majors. We offer the B.A. in Psychology as well as Master’s degrees in
general experimental and in clinical psychology. Both master's programs
require a thesis. We currently have 28 full-time faculty. You can find
out more about the faculty here. Colleagues who share interests with psychology faculty are
found in many other departments including Child and Adolescent Studies,
Human Services, Counseling, Management, Linguistics, and Biology. The department
prides itself on the extent to which faculty are able to combine teaching
and research, and involve students in research activities.
The department has research space allocated for faculty research. We
also have a videotaping room. Every faculty member has an office computer
connected to a campus network and the Internet. In addition to the department
computer laboratory, there are open student computer labs located in several
buildings on campus.
The Community
Southern California is in fact many distinct communities. Many faculty
members live in the North Orange County area near campus in the cities
of Fullerton, Brea, Placentia, Orange, and Anaheim. Others live in a variety
of beach communities such as Huntington Beach and Seal Beach. The college
town of Claremont is a favorite for many as well. In most communities,
there is a variety of housing alternatives.
